Kirsch Acrylic Finials

For a modern aesthetic that seamlessly blends functionality with style, drapery hardware featuring acrylic finials is an exquisite choice. The sleek and transparent nature of acrylic complements modern interiors by offering a visually light and airy feel, perfect for spaces aiming to create an open and inviting atmosphere. With clean lines and a hint of transparency, acrylic finials provide a refreshing alternative to traditional metal or wood options, effortlessly enhancing the overall design while allowing the drapery fabric to take center stage. This combination of modern design and acrylic material ensures that the drapery hardware not only serves its practical purpose but also becomes a captivating element of the room's décor, adding a contemporary flair that delights the senses. Shades for Newer Homes—from Hunter Douglas 

Large windows are popular in newer homes, ushering in natural light. And that makes light filtering shade styles, such as sheers, ideal for these designs.  

One-of-a-kind Silhouette® Window Shadings are perfect for homes with large windows, as customers can enjoy beautiful, filtered light during the day while maintaining their privacy. Available in over 150 color and fabric options, Silhouette shadings also provide UV protection to help keep furniture and flooring from fading.

The next Custom Workroom Conference will be held September 23-25, 2024 at the Crowne Plaza Providence-Warwick in Warwick, Rhode Island. Custom Workroom Conference is created by workrooms for workrooms, and is the only annual educational event and trade show specifically for workroom businesses. Registration is open at www.CustomWorkroomConference.com

Say Goodbye to Fabric Stains with Sunbrella® Cleaners!

To maintain the look, feel, and built-in features of performance fabrics, you need an effective cleaning solution. Available through Trivantage®, these Sunbrella-approved upholstery fabric cleaners will keep your customers’ fabrics looking (and feeling) brand new:

Sunbrella Extract™ Oil Based Stain Remover: This fast-acting cleaner tackles tough, set-in grease, and oil-based stains by targeting stain particles and lifting them to the surface in an easy-to-remove powder.

Sunbrella Clean Multi-Purpose Fabric Cleaner: Specifically formulated to safely clean and brighten fabrics, this all-in-one cleaner powers through water-based spills and stains — and removes dirt and grime from food, pet messes, and more.



Sunbrella Restore Fabric Protector & Repellent: This innovative cleaning formula keeps fabrics looking new by providing added protection against the elements and water-based spills.
